    True-RMS Clamp Meter: This multimeter can accurately measure AC Current, 1000V AC/DC Voltage, Frequency, Duty Cycle, Resistance, Capacitance, Diode, Continuity and Temperature. DO NOT MEASURE DC CURRENT!
    Inrush Current Meter: Knowing the value of inrush current can help you locate a startup problem quickly, whether it's in the motor or in the starting circuit. The measuring time of inrush current is about 100ms.
    NCV Detection & LED Flashlight: Built-in Non-Contact Voltage (NCV) Detector can easily and quickly determine whether there is a voltage. Convenient LED flashlight illuminates a dimly lit area.
    Advanced Functions: The Clamp Meter has VFD, LOZ, MAX, MIN, REL, RAN, Date Hold, Low battery display and automatic shutdown. Multi-function clamp meter can satisfy all your needs
    Safety Service: Safety standard IEC 61010-1, CAT IV 600V, CAT III 1000V. Double insulation. Use high-quality material, prevent electric shock harm. 36-Month product service provided. 7/24 Customer Service.

    HT208A can only measure AC current.
    To measure the current you need to clamp the meter around
    one
    of the wires and not the whole power cord. The power cord contains two wires carrying current and ground wire. The current in two wires always flows in opposite directions, so the magnetic fields from two wires canceling each other, therefore the meter reads 0 A.
